Mapping the Great Outdoors
The real power of this app is in its maps. You can save super detailed topographic maps right to your phone for when you're out of service range. It pulls maps from several places, like USGS and OpenStreetMaps, so you have lots of choices to get the perfect view. I loved being able to stack different maps on top of each other to see every detail of the land.
Handy Tools for Your Adventures
Now, let's get into the cool features. BackCountry Navigator GPS PRO is loaded with tools that are helpful for both beginners and experts. You can mark specific spots and see the exact path you've traveled. My top feature is the "breadcrumb trail," which shows you how to get back to where you started. You can also use GPX files to bring in routes from other apps or send your own routes to buddies.
Another great tool is customizing your map with different layers. Want to see just the hiking paths, or maybe where all the water is? You can add that information over your main map to get a full picture of the area. You can even save your entire trip to look back on later, which is perfect for remembering your hike and planning the next one.
How It Holds Up on the Trail
In terms of performance, BackCountry Navigator GPS PRO works well even on phones that aren't the newest, which is a big advantage. It does use up your battery, as all GPS apps do, but it's not too bad if you have a portable charger. The best part is that it works completely offline, so you're never without a map, no matter how far out you are.
